Output 59770c77986bf6dbfd59fde4d9ecdffe9e83ff3bfc051761e5d3e2939dab2123:0

value
1300000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 42594166e15c9d06ec263bee5fa76338e9aa0981 OP_EQUALVERIFY OP_CHECKSIG
address
173pXEvPBPGR41cUw7jdasyk4DhqKvG8Fy
transaction
59770c77986bf6dbfd59fde4d9ecdffe9e83ff3bfc051761e5d3e2939dab2123
spent
true